We're growing quickly and hiring the best; this is day one. This Producer will need to be adept at both managing projects and building mechanisms, connecting global stakeholders on very specific creative outputs, while also creating and maintaining big mechanisms to remove the roadblocks to delivery of hundreds of units of content – primarily video and audio. In order to build these mechanisms, they will work across internal partners and external vendor resources, leveraging both process and technology to achieve our goals. The opportunity is to land all the briefs in the best way for each of our unique global music customers. This role will be based in our LA offices and will require travel.
Responsibilities:
• Lead and coordinate production efforts to develop optimal solutions to support the global creative studio across creative, editorial, artist, and merchant verticals.
• Improve the briefing process - collect business and systems requirements from internal customers, write project plans, and drive project schedules.
• Work with content creators, customer strategy owners, and content infrastructure teams to define and streamline processes upstream and drive best practices for globalizing content.
• Clearly communicate roadmaps, progress, risks and change control to senior management and internal cross-functional and remote project teams.
• Manage video and emerging medium projects end-to-end, working closely with agency producers, internal business partners, external vendors and other departments.
• Write, edit, review and maintain wikis and process documentation.
Qualifications
• Self-starter that can operate efficiently within ambiguous situations
• 5-7 years of experience as a producer, program manager or similar role with interactive/ad agencies, design studios, production or Internet companies
• A degree in program management, media production, or equivalent experience
• Strong Microsoft excel skills
• Demonstrated experience with in-house or third-party project management and/or ticketing systems
• Strong problem solving, issue-resolution, ability to work in a deadline-driven work environment, attention to detail, and ability to work on different projects simultaneously
